Effective: September 29, 2017 Latest Legislation: House Bill 49 - 132nd General Assembly (A) An oral health access supervision permit issued under section 4715.362 of the Revised Code expires on the thirty-first day of December of the odd-numbered year that occurs after the permit's issuance. A dentist who desires to renew a permit shall apply, under oath, to the state dental board on a form prescribed by the board in rules adopted under section 4715.372 of the Revised Code. At the time of application, the dentist shall pay a renewal fee of twenty-five dollars.(B) The board shall renew an oral health access supervision permit for a two-year period if the dentist submitted a complete application, paid the renewal fee, is in good standing with the board, and verified with the board all of the following:(1) The locations at which dental hygienists have, under the dentist's authorization, provided services during the two years prior to submission of the renewal application;(2) The number of patients treated, during the two years prior to submission of the renewal application, by each dental hygienist providing dental hygiene services under the dentist's authorization;(3) For each
